WNBA All-Star on July 28 at Target Center TV - ABC (Ch5 local) at 2:30 p.m. CT. SiriusXM NBA Radio will broadcast the game with MN Lynx radio crew.


No East vs. West, like NBA they had captains pick teams last week. Team Parker vs Team DelleDonne. Starteres will be announced on TV, ESPN2 tonight on a show to air @8pm ?

Team Elena Delle Donne:

Coached by Seattle head coach Dan Hughes


Seimone Augustus (Minnesota Lynx),
Sue Bird (Seattle Storm),
DeWanna Bonner (Phoenix Mercury)
Sylvia Fowles (Minnesota)
Brittney Griner (Phoenix),
Kayla McBride (Las Vegas Aces)
Breanna Stewart (Seattle)
Diana Taurasi (Phoenix),
Kristi Toliver (Washington)
A’ja Wilson (Las Vegas).


Team Candace Parker:

Coached by Phoenix head coach Sandy Brondello


* Rebekkah Brunson (Minnesota) - Replaced injured Nneka Ogwumike (Los Angeles)*
Liz Cambage (Dallas Wings)
Tina Charles (New York Liberty)
Skylar Diggins-Smith (Dallas)
Chelsea Gray (Los Angeles)
Jewell Loyd (Seattle),
Angel McCoughtry (Atlanta Dream)
Maya Moore (Minnesota)
Chiney Ogwumike (Connecticut Sun)
Nneka Ogwumike (Los Angeles)*
Allie Quigley (Chicago Sky).

No I don't. Yes, Whay is looooong past her prime but neither Wagner or Banham are pro PGs at this point in time.

I do think this is Lindsay's last season. She's left her mark on the W, been to the finals 8X, 4 Titles, 3rd on the All Time assist list, won more games then any player in history of the game (Brunson it about to become #2 on that list) I hate to see her go but for me, even if some think she's stayed a little too long, she's earned the right to go out any way she chooses.

I just don't see her having the time or desire to get into the shape she'd need to be in to hang more then 5 mins with the new quard. She has new challenges to tackle, getting the Gopher program on the right track should fill that competitive edge for her. In a different way of course.
